Sorry - missed your last post.

Taking the mirror off makes it easier to trim the tint to fit around the mirror mount.

You will need the following to install the tint:

Spray bottle with water and drop of dish detergent. After cleaning the windshield, spray it with the water/soap solution. As spray the tint with the solution to keep it from sticking to it self.

You will need a sharp knife to trim around the mirror mount and a squeegee to smooth the tint and remove any air bubbles.

The seller from Virginia beach is ExtremeTint and I just did the front windows of my 05 pilot. They actually came out very good. One recommedation is to clean the windows extremely good with newspaper before starting. I cleaned it with a rag on the drivers side and you can actually see a few fibers in between the window and tint, so I used newspaper on the passenger side and it came out great.

It also took ony about 20 mins to do both. The job was super simple.
